I have taken it for 7 weeks and feel it did help with Anxiety a little but not to the extent that i needed it to and am now coming off it and taking an Anti depressant.
It did not help with my panicky feelings and it wont help with Depression, its mainly for Anxiety.
This does not mean it wont work for you, as said before everyone is different and what works for one may not work for another..so dont let me put you off...i am going theough a real bad patch at the moment and its just not enough to help me.
